Posted: May 26, 2010 6:36 pm
by amyonyango
Scot Dutchy wrote:
amyonyango wrote:TopGear declared the best looking brand of cars, overall - when you look at all models available, are Vauxhalls.

I agree with Jeremy. :thumbup:

Vauxhalls are just Opals with another name badge but to Jeremy they are still Vauxhalls.

I don't know, you know! That Opal badge gives the "face" of the car a totally differnt look - Jeremy might not deem them so attractive... :dunno: